Does anyone know if the band is / should be counting the steps you take at home or around the office - eg walking around the kitchen, walking from room to room, etc? Or does it just track those steps when you are taking a brisk walk - eg going on an actual walk where you are moving continuously for a while?

My band 2 is only really counting the latter. For example, my cell phone pedometer shows over 200 steps since I woke up an hour ago, but the band shows 16 after walking around the house.

I actually sent my Band 2 back and got a replacement, but am experiencing the same problem, so I don't think it's due to a lemon device.

Is this regular behavior, or is there anything I might be doing wrong?

Mine is definitely behaving the same way. My Band 1 use to frequently out count my fitbit, but the Band 2 is under by around 10% ... Band 1 seemed the most accurate of the lot.
 
Seems to me that on Band 1 at least, the device has a problem waking step counter properly after a reset (or set up).

To solve this I take Band 1 off my wrist and hold it vertically by one side, then wave it back and forth rapidly using the grasping point as a pivot. Imagine a V shape to the motion with the Band creating the arms of the V at each end of the pivot.

Seems to wake mine up and cure sluggishness.*

Mine does the same thing. Sometimes it's when I walk further out of range from my phone for some (probably unrelated coincidence) reason.
But I also find, and get this. I will count but not update the number of steps until a few seconds after you take them. So for instance walking from your desk to the kitchen and back again.. it didn't show me the new step count until I basically sat down again.
 
I just got one tonight. Mine seems to be undercounting as well. It seems to count only if the walk is extended, ie. + 15 steps, then it starts tracking. I'll keep playing with it.
